在android studio中,如果目标版本为26,则不会在nexus 6P(MarshMallow)和Moto M(牛轧糖)中使用其他设备的蓝牙设备(如像素,moto g4,samsung)。
如果目标版本为21,则在所有设备中获取蓝牙设备。
答案 0 :(得分:0)
在像这样的场景中,问题可能是下面的问题之一
评论后:
此外,对于API级别22及更高级别,还有一个不同的回调来获取名为ScanCallback
对于较旧的设备(API级别21及以下),您必须使用旧的BluetoothAdapter.LeScanCallback